MARYSVILLE, Ohio — U.S. 33 between state Route 4 and U.S. 36 will be closed in both directions through the evening commute.
The crash happened around 11:30 a.m. on the northeast side of Marysville .
The Marysville Police Division says the crash caused fuel to leak from the tanker of the truck. It’s unclear how many gallons of fuel have spilled.
An Ohio EPA spokesperson says an on-site coordinator from the EPA’s Office of Emergency Response responded to the scene.
There is no word on any injuries.
Marysville police said U.S. 33 will be closed until at least 7 p.m.
Additional details were not immediately available.
